Output ed87eaaf3eaa77d2a56d38e00c035afb10856d4a8a638bd7dba3cca1dc134462:16

value
70575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c55c89ad433bf8b2a73b3b21823e06dfbe0846b OP_EQUAL
address
3D2SUgRqhSKMsCkSHZGKT8eYACTkBjoGjR
transaction
ed87eaaf3eaa77d2a56d38e00c035afb10856d4a8a638bd7dba3cca1dc134462
confirmations
242673
spent
true